Here's a sample of my report (still under development). Any suggestions would be appreciated. This is just for fun, I'm too old to start a business. ;)
I'm using a bundle file and a Preset file that I know contains the latest collection of IRs. Unfortunately, bundle files do not give the names of the IRs; I would rather use a Helix full backup file (which has the IR name and the latest IRs) but I have yet to learn how to decompress & decode it.
Other ideas for future playing around:
Identify exact duplicate Presets and near-duplicate Presets (perhaps with certain exceptions such as different: name, IR, and/or footswitch/snapshot programming
Report Snippets from one of my Helix bundle files:
Master IR List Warnings
-----------------------
Duplicate IR at slot: 25 48b188d8be8f7fca84c097e9be82dd01
Duplicate IR at slot: 35 48b188d8be8f7fca84c097e9be82dd01
Empty IR slot: 51
IR Not Used: 52
Empty IR slot: 87
********** IR USAGE REPORT **********
SET LIST(SLOT) PRESET
...
IR 9: THIRD PARTY(22) BNSN MNRCH A WTh
THIRD PARTY(23) BNSN MNRCH A WTs
THIRD PARTY(26) MNRCH JMP WTh
THIRD PARTY(27) MNRCH JMP WTs
MAIN PRESETS(15) BENSON MONARCH A
MAIN PRESETS(21) BNSN MNARC A WET
MAIN PRESETS(25) MNRCH JMP WTh
SUHR(13) BENSON MONARCH A
SUHR(15) BEN MONARCH JMP
SUHR(28) BEN MNRCH JP WET
EXPERIMENTS(3) MNRCH JMP WTh
EXPERIMENTS(4) New Preset
SONG LIST(1) GOD SO LOVED
SONG LIST(3) CONTROL.10thAveN
SONG LIST(5) THIS IS AMAZING
Gretsch(12) BENSON MONARCH A
Gretsch(14) BEN MONARCH JMP
WORKING SET(10) BEN MONARCH JMP
FAVS OEM CLEANUP(7) BNSN MNRCH A WTh
FAVS OEM CLEANUP(9) MNRCH JMP WTh
...
IR 51: Empty Slot
IR 52: Not Used
IR 53: THIRD PARTY(106) TJ BobCat 20R H
FAVS OEM CLEANUP(37) TJ BobCat 20R H
...
************* SETLIST **************
Gretsch
000: MATCHLESS + AC30 IRs: ['6', '7']
001: Marshall JTM-45 IRs: ['10']
002: VIBROLUX IRs: ['15', '15']
003: 65A LONDON E IRs: ['17']
004: New Preset *** WARNING *** Bad Preset name for holding any IRs: ['8', '9']
005: TONE KING IMPRL IRs: ['18']
006: Princeton IRs: None
...